1. The "Living Canvas" Strategy

At Lakeland, the fields are designed as a "vibrant, living canvas." Your front yard should feel the same.

  • The Faeine Fix: You don't need 35 acres. A few "Modern 2026" planters with a mix of structural boxwood, textural lavender, and a pop of seasonal color (think tulips or peonies) create instant depth. Buyers are swiping right on homes that feel intentional and lush.

2. The "Twilight Glow" (Modern Lighting)

The Tulip Festival is "Dawn to Dusk," but your home’s curb appeal should work 24/7.

  • The Faeine Fix: 2026 is the year of Smart Layered Lighting. Ditch the harsh floodlights. Use warm LED uplighting on your trees and flush-mounted path lights. It creates a "Living Sculpture" vibe that makes your home look like a sanctuary the moment the sun goes down.

3. The "No-Homework" Lawn

We are seeing a massive shift in the Valley toward Climate-Resilient Landscaping.

  • The Faeine Fix: If your lawn is struggling, don't just throw more water at it. 2026 buyers love low-maintenance swaps like creeping thyme or permeable gravel paths paired with ornamental grasses. It tells the buyer: "This yard is a place to relax, not a weekend chore."

4. Pressure Wash the "Winter Ghost" Away

Even the most beautiful tulips can't hide a dirty driveway.

  • The Faeine Fix: A professional pressure wash of your siding, driveway, and walkways is the single highest-ROI move you can make. It’s the "exfoliation" your home needs to look fresh, bright, and ready for its cinematic tour.
